Tryptophan and Serotonin Production

One of the main reasons peanut butter is associated with better sleep is its tryptophan content. Tryptophan is an amino acid that your body doesn't produce on its own, so it must be obtained from food. The body uses tryptophan to produce serotonin, a neurotransmitter that helps regulate mood, and melatonin, the hormone that controls your sleep-wake cycle. For tryptophan to effectively cross the blood-brain barrier and be converted into these compounds, it needs to be consumed with a small amount of carbohydrates. This makes pairing peanut butter with an apple slice or whole-grain crackers an effective and healthy bedtime snack.

Magnesium: The Relaxation Mineral

Magnesium is another key nutrient in peanut butter that contributes to improved sleep quality. It is known for its calming effects on the body and mind and plays a crucial role in regulating neurotransmitters that are directly related to sleep. Many people don't consume enough magnesium through their regular diet, and a deficiency can contribute to difficulty sleeping. A spoonful of peanut butter provides a healthy dose of this relaxing mineral, helping to prepare your body for rest.

Blood Sugar Stabilization

One of the most disruptive culprits of night-time awakenings is a sudden crash in blood sugar. The healthy fats and protein in peanut butter help to slow down digestion, leading to a gradual and steady release of glucose into the bloodstream. This prevents the blood sugar spikes and crashes that can disturb sleep and cause you to wake up in the middle of the night feeling hungry or restless. For people with blood sugar management issues, this stabilizing effect can be particularly beneficial.

Natural vs. Commercial Peanut Butter: A Comparison

It's important to differentiate between natural and commercial peanut butter when considering your bedtime snack. The ingredients can make a significant difference in health benefits and sleep impact.

Feature Natural Peanut Butter Commercial Peanut Butter
Ingredients Typically just peanuts and salt. Often contains added sugars, hydrogenated oils, and emulsifiers.
Added Sugars Usually minimal or none. Often contains significant amounts, which can cause blood sugar spikes and disrupt sleep.
Processing Minimally processed to retain more nutrients. Highly processed to achieve a smoother, more consistent texture.
Health Benefits Higher levels of healthy fats, protein, and natural antioxidants. Potentially lower nutritional value and added unhealthy fats.

For maximum sleep and health benefits, always opt for a natural, low-sugar variety. The simplest ingredient list is often the healthiest.
